In my role as Director of Data & Analytics at Auckland District Health Board I lead a passionate team of data people who work with staff across all ADHB directorates. Our team, residing within the Health Information Technology (HIT) directorate, provides a range of services and products to clinical and operational customers at various levels. Examples of products and services delivered include real-time operational insights such as bed capacity, staffing and theatre utilisation, clinical information, compliance reporting, contract & volume reporting, costing of elective services (over $1.5b a year) and IMT support (e.g., COVID response, vaccination rollout). We also provide data hub service and supply data at differing cadences for clinical databases, clinical decision systems and digital workflow solutions.
